Obituary for Mr. Fredrick Morice Sykes

Spartanburg, SC - The Management and Staff of Williams & Ashford Funeral Directors join with the Sykes, and connected families to announce the transition of Mr. Fredrick Sykes, 49, who passed away on Monday, February 06, 2023, at the Spartanburg Regional Medical Center, Spartanburg, SC

The pages of Life began to turn for Mr. Fredrick Morice Sykes, 49, of Spartanburg, SC, when he was born in Wayne County, NC, on September 24, 1973, to the late Betty Jean Sykes and Shelton Worrell. On February 6, 2023, Fredrick answered the Master’s Call and departed this earthly life into eternal rest.

Fredrick was a 1992 graduate of Goldsboro High School; he furthered his education at Wayne Community College, becoming a Certified Nursing Assistant. Fredrick was employed for many years with The Charles Lea Center; he enjoyed football and basketball; two of his favorite teams were the Pittsburgh Steelers and the North Carolina Tar Heels. Fredrick was a member of Wave of Glory Faith Ministries of Goldsboro, NC, under the leadership of Pastor Daniel Uzzell and would often fellowship at Holy Ghost Cathedral along with his wife.

He was preceded in death by his mother, Betty Jean Sykes, and a daughter Jaqushia Leonard.

Fredrick leaves to cherish beautiful memories with his wife, Natasha Leonard Sykes, of the home; four children: Late Jaqushia Leonard Sykes, Shakara Sykes, Alazette Davis, and Shamar Sykes. Maternal grandparents: Ester Drake; Paternal grandmother: Edna Gooding, mother in law: Joyce Leonard, his father: Shelton Worrells; his brothers: Joey Applewhite (Malena) of Virginia; Lewis Sampson(Tennillia) of Hinesville, Georgia; sisters: Debra Harvey (Vernon) of Dudley, NC; and Tokovia Sampson of Fayetteville, NC; as well as a host aunts, uncles, nieces and nephews and special friends.
